使用接口封装代码的5大优势
使用接口封装代码的5大优势
在软件开发中,接口扮演着至关重要的角色。将代码放进接口,不仅是一种良好的编程习惯,更能为项目开发带来诸多益处。以下是使用接口封装代码的5大优势:
-
提高代码的可重用性: 接口可以被多个类实现,这意味着不同的类可以使用相同的代码逻辑,而无需重复编写。这极大地提高了代码的可重用性,减少了冗余代码,提高了开发效率。
-
提高代码的可维护性: 接口定义了代码的规范和契约,使得代码结构更加清晰,易于理解和维护。当需要修改代码时,只需关注接口的实现,而无需修改所有使用该接口的地方,大大降低了维护成本。
-
提高代码的可扩展性: 当需要添加新功能时,可以通过创建新的接口和实现类来扩展系统功能,而无需修改原有代码。这种基于接口的编程方式使得代码更具灵活性,易于扩展和升级。
-
提高代码的可测试性: 接口可以方便地进行单元测试,通过模拟接口的不同实现,可以全面测试代码的各个方面,提高代码质量和可靠性。
-
降低代码的耦合度: 使用接口可以将代码之间的依赖关系降到最低,模块之间只需通过接口交互,而无需关心具体实现细节。这种松耦合的结构使得代码更加灵活,易于维护和重构。
总之,使用接口封装代码是提高代码质量、可维护性和可扩展性的重要手段。在实际开发中,应积极采用接口,享受其带来的诸多优势。
原文地址: https://www.cveoy.top/t/topic/gaYJ 著作权归作者所有。请勿转载和采集!